Woman attempts suicide by setting herself on fire

A 52-year-old woman suffered severe burns when she allegedly tried to commit suicide by setting herself on fire in Hazaribagh district, police said Thursday.

The woman known as Jami didi in the area was living with her brother's family in Daroo village, the police said quoting the villagers.

Sometime back her brother died and she started having differences with her nephews.

The woman on Wednesday night left home, collected some woods near a roadside and set up a pyre and allegedly poured kerosene before setting herself on fire, they said.

A group of youth rescued her and admitted her to the Sadar hospital, where the doctor said she has suffered 40 per cent burns.

Daroo Police Station in-charge Ranjit Singh, who rushed to the spot, said investigation was on and details would be known only after recording the statement of the woman.
